Transaction edbf3a39d43a8c74a271a9ebebaa3a361960ff9634e5dba435bf3ffe1657880a

2 Input
1 Outputs
  • edbf3a39d43a8c74a271a9ebebaa3a361960ff9634e5dba435bf3ffe1657880a:0
  • value  4486574
    address  bc1qtwxmfvejuvm5pawkx6t69gpdavp8dcm4pc2jq2